A summer coucou!

A little pearly pastel coucou! card for a dear friend.  I guess you captured the puzzle theme.  Before die cutting my puzzle pieces (a die from Frantic Stampers), I added pearlescent medium on my coral, aqua, yellow, and green card stock.  While this dried, I stamped my card base with the an IO background puzzle stamp and heat embossed the silver pearl powder.  Using a Technique Tuesday Marquee label die, I stamped in broken china oxide distress ink “coucou!” and clear heat embossed.  The five puzzle pieces were also clear heat embossed before assembling together and embellished with pearls.  The inspiration for this card came from three challenges:
